813 Nowita Pl, Venice, CA 90291-3836
PO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 90291:
1102 5th Ave # 18, Venice, CA 90291 |
2439 1/2 Walnut Ave, Venice, CA 90291 |
25 1/2 30th Ave, Venice, CA 90291 |
325 4th Ave, Venice, CA 90291 |
228 1/2 Howland Canal, Venice, CA 90291 |